Phase change energy storage technology is based on phase change energy storage materials as the basis of high technology, phase change materials Phase change latent heat is large, much larger than the apparent heat energy storage density.
Phase Change Material (PCM): A substance capable of storing and releasing thermal energy during a phase transition, typically from solid to liquid and vice versa. Thermal Energy Storage (TES): The capture of heat energy for use at a later time, often through latent or sensible heat methods.
Phase change thermal storage systems offer distinct advantages compared to sensible heat storage methods. The utilization of PCM for thermal energy storage (TES) addresses the discrepancy between the temporal and spatial availability of energy resources. These PCMs have the capacity to capture surplus energy and subsequently release it for future applications.
In phase change thermal energy storage technology, PCMs play a crucial role in determining the performance of the energy storage system. Researching and finding safe, reliable, high energy density, and high-performance PCMs is key to the advancement of phase change thermal energy storage technology.
